Where Recycled Paper Goes Graph

November 14, 2024

In 2023, nearly half of recycled paper went into making containerboard — the material used to make cardboard boxes.

Paper

Paper and Cardboard Recycling Rate Graphic

November 14, 2024

Paper recycling is a success. In 2023, the paper recycling rate was 65-69% and the cardboard recycling rate was 71-76%.

EU Anti-Deforestation Law Explainer Handout

June 5, 2024

We support what the EU is trying to achieve with their anti-deforestation law (EUDR). The U.S. pulp and paper industry is not linked to global deforestation and forest degradation. However, EUDR imposes some unachievable requirements that create significant technical barriers, which risks trade. This handout explains key things to know about how EUDR affects the U.S. pulp and paper industry.

Think Before You Shred

September 6, 2022

Always think before you shred. Shredded paper is less likely to be recycled than sheets of paper because the small shreds of paper can get lost in collection and processing. The smaller the paper is, the less likely it is to get recycled. A good rule of thumb is to only shred paper containing sensitive information.

Recycle Paper Padded Mailers

February 9, 2022

In a member survey, AF&PA members confirmed paper padded mailers are recycled every day at paper mills across the country. We encourage local communities to update their guidelines.
